Understanding Alchemical Principles
Before diving into practical applications, it’s essential to grasp some basic alchemical concepts. The most significant stages of alchemical transformation are often summarized by three primary processes: Calcination, Dissolution, and Coagulation. Each of these stages serves as a metaphor for personal development.
Calcination
Calcination represents the process of breaking down the ego. In the context of personal growth, it involves confronting fears, doubts, and limiting beliefs that hold you back. It’s about refining your character and shedding the layers that no longer serve you.
Dissolution
Once you’ve stripped away unnecessary layers through calcination, dissolution involves going deeper into your subconscious. Here, you explore emotions and thoughts that have been buried or ignored. This phase emphasizes emotional healing and letting go of what weighs you down.
Coagulation
Coagulation is the final stage of transformation, where new insights and lessons integrate into your being. This is the birth of a refined self—an alchemical rebirth—where you can manifest your true potential.
Practical Steps to Incorporate Alchemical Principles
1. Self-Reflection and Journaling
To initiate the calcination phase in your life, start with self-reflection. Take time each day to examine your thoughts and feelings. What fears do you have? What beliefs limit you? Through journaling, you can articulate these feelings, making them easier to confront.
Actionable Tips:
- Dedicate 10-15 minutes daily for journaling.
- Ask yourself probing questions like: “What do I fear the most?” or “What beliefs hold me back?”
- Write down your thoughts without judgment; this is an exploration of your inner landscape.
2. Mindfulness and Meditation
Meditation serves as an excellent tool for both dissolution and coagulation. Mindfulness practices allow you to observe your thoughts without being overwhelmed by them. You will create a space where healing can begin by acknowledging buried emotions.
Actionable Tips:
- Set aside time each day for meditation.
- Focus on your breath or use guided meditations aimed at emotional release.
- Visualize letting go of past traumas or limiting beliefs during your practice.

4. Study Symbolism
Alchemy is rich in symbolism that can help convey complex ideas about transformation and self-realization. Familiarizing yourself with symbols like the Ouroboros (representing eternity) or the Philosopher’s Stone (symbolizing completeness) can inspire deeper understanding and integration of alchemical concepts.
Actionable Tips:
- Research common alchemical symbols and their meanings.
- Consider creating artwork or decorating spaces in ways that reflect these symbols.
- Use symbols as focal points during meditation to deepen their impact on your consciousness.
